Tadashige Nozaki is a scholar working on Molecular Biology, Oncology and Immunology. According to data from OpenAlex, Tadashige Nozaki has authored 55 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 33 papers in Molecular Biology, 30 papers in Oncology and 10 papers in Immunology. Recurrent topics in Tadashige Nozaki’s work include PARP inhibition in cancer therapy (27 papers), DNA Repair Mechanisms (13 papers) and Toxin Mechanisms and Immunotoxins (8 papers). Tadashige Nozaki is often cited by papers focused on PARP inhibition in cancer therapy (27 papers), DNA Repair Mechanisms (13 papers) and Toxin Mechanisms and Immunotoxins (8 papers). Tadashige Nozaki collaborates with scholars based in Japan, United Kingdom and United States. Tadashige Nozaki's co-authors include Mitsuko Masutani, Hitoshi Nakagama, Takashi Sügimura, Hiroshi Suzuki, Nobuo Kamada, Takahiro Ochiya, Myriam Hemberger, James C. Cross, Kiyoshi Ohura and Keiji Wakabayashi and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Journal of Biological Chemistry and PLoS ONE.
